Event Description
Medtronic received information regarding an imaging system being used during a sacroiliac and thoracolumbar procedure.It was reported that there was a reference frame/ perc pin issue.The first pin was replaced with another pin which was also defective.The surgeon resorted to using a 150mm pin.There was a reported delay to the procedure of less than 1 hour due to this issue.There was no reported impact on patient outcome.
